My RCZ MK1 (used) came with an aftermaket chinese android unit. It works well except that it sounds awfoul, and also don't have a way to set the time on the clock.

I've seen that with the correct canbus decoder, you can get it to work via the android unit settings.
My unit has te PSA RZ-15, which makes the stalk sound controlls work, but nothing else. Can't set the time. I bought a PSA RZ 01 which (with luck) will arrive in a month. Surely it won't turn on the jbl amp but maybe...idk...With that supposedly, you can set the time and have the stalk controls.

Also some Coneccts2 work for this. AFAIK, the Connects2 Pg007.2 work with the rcz, BUT, it doesn't turns on the JBL Amp.

I contacted Connects2 support to ask and they responded that no unit of them works with it. The problem with the JBL Amp is that it's activated via a CANBUS message, which apparently no aftermarket canbus decoder can do (apart from the original RCZ audio units). I changed the audio scren that came from the previous owner to the original audio and it sonds excellent.

1760891390129.png1760891402343.png1760891672567.png

I recoverd the clock settings!! And the center clock works fine, what a delight!

I was wondering if I the stalk has play/pause but it doesn't. The button on the side goes to the monochrome screen selection...but the dial makes it easy to turn down volume quickly.

The PSA RZ-01 I bought is still in travel...I can confirma that PSA -RZ-15 makes the audio stalk buttons work but it sounds HORRIBLE,. because it was not activating the JBL amp, so super confirmed that the amp was/is working but not turning on. Also couln't find any setting to set the clock from the android unit with the PSA-RZ 15 (which I seen is possible)

I already bought an adaptar for a future 7inch android, and probably will have to remove the JBL amp and change for some other amp.

I did it myself, wans't difficutl with this unit as it sits kinda sitting flappy. Note: whengoing back, installing the the top buttons + audio system + sunglagges holder?, put the three units one on top of the other encastrated. If you put the bottom din last, it won't fit because it has the brackets to the bottom, so put the 3 things altogether. The top buttons units will leave you some space to wiggle. Other than that, it's really easy and can't mess up the way the brackets go, and 2 of them are color coded mathing the wires.
